We had a game Sunday, just a simple kill game and didn't field the strongest of lists. I played Death, 20 skeleton warriors 20 skeleton warriors 3 spirit hosts 5 hexwraiths 1 wight king with black axe 1 necromancer 1 Tomb banshee Archie played Maggots 3 plague drones 3 plague drones 3 nurglings 3 nurglings 30 plague bringers 1 pox bringer Turn 1 Archie went first and just moved everything up, I did the same. Turn 2 I won and cast Lord of bones and Vanhels danse macarbe on one unit of warriors moved everything up and was nicely positioned to charge, everything went off ok and I plunged the warriors into the plague bringers and plague drones the hexwraiths into the drones and my spirit hosts into the other drones. Melee went ok I killed 5 plague bringers and Archie returned killing a spirit host, I attacked with the hexwraiths doing nothing and Archie killed 3 with the drones, I then attacked with the warrirors again and took 1 drone and 3 bearers, Archie killed another spirit host. Archies turn, he wipes the hexwraiths, I attack again with the spirit hosts hoping to kill a drone, nothing he returns fire and kills one. I attack with the warriors and kill a drone, Archie attacks with the remaining plague bearers, he has them on 3 units and rolls really well but I do just as good on the saves. Turn 3 I win again and cast lord of bones and danse again on my full unit of 20 warriors, I bring back a spirit host and 5 skeletons to my damaged unit, Archie is looking worried!!! I plough everything into him, wight king and all, then his friend turns up and he's off to go on the xbox!!!!!!!!!
